E&T facilitation centres to be functional by June 30: minister

LAHORE: Punjab Minister for Excise and Taxation Mujtaba Shuja ur Rehman has said motor vehicle regulatory system had been computerised throughout the province while property tax collection system had also been interlinked in 26 districts through digitalisation.  “The task will be 100 per cent achieved within the completion of present Punjab government tenure,” he added.  The minister expressed these views while addressing the training session of newly recruited staff of Excise and Taxation Department at a local hotel.

The event was attended by Secretary Excise and Taxation Dr Ahmed Bilal, Shahid Akram Gondal the Director General E&T and all directors and senior officers who delivered training lectures to the participants.

The minister said as compared to other departments, the biggest chunk of public contact with the E&T department which had more than four million properties and 15 million vehicle owners as revenue payers to the government. He said, due to computerization of the department, Punjab had left other provinces far behind as far as the performance was concerned.
